She died on 01 Jul 1900 in Troy Grove, La Salle, IL (Age: 73) NOTEREF _Ref292522414 \h 5, NOTEREF _Ref292522457 \f \h 6.Notes for Jacob Short:Jacob Short, my 2nd great grandfather, was the son of Jacob (Short) Schad and Juliana Wurteberger and the grandson of Revolutionary War veteran Ludwig Schad. The Schads (sometimes spelled Schott or Shad) arrived from Palatinate, Germany in Pennsylvania in 1764 aboard the Ship Chance, and settled in Hummelstown (later Jonestown) Pennsylvania. Jacob’s father died soon after he was born and was raised by his mother in Lebanon County, PA. At the age of fifteen he apprenticed in the shoemaker trade NOTEREF _Ref292521395 \f \h 1 making a living as a boot maker in Lebanon City, PA where he sold a plot of land to Herman Ristenbatt in 1847. Apparently this sale was in anticipation of a great adventure.Lusetta’s grandfather, Christian Klinefelter, had just returned from “way out west” (IL) with wondrous stories about the fertility of the land and the friendliness of the Native Americans. Her brother Jacob, a farmer in nearby Fredericksburg, decided he would follow Christian back to IL to start a new life. He persuaded thirteen other families, including the Shorts, to join them NOTEREF _Ref293150789 \f \h 4.The migration story is paraphrased below from a 1909 Obituary of Jacob Klinefelter NOTEREF _Ref293150789 \f \h 4:“In May of 1849 they founded a company seeking homes in IL. They traveled by wagon to Harrisburg, Pa., then across the mountains to Pittsburgh, then down the Ohio River by boat to St. Louis, MO., up the IL River to LaSalle, IL, then by team to Troy Grove.Boats in those days had no comfort and were more like barges of the present day. ThePassengers furnished their own food and provided their own conveniences for sleeping. If they did not watch their baggage it was liable to reach the wrong destination.The party was composed of:Mr. and Mrs. Christian Kleinfelter (the leader)Mr. and Mrs. Jacob Kleinfelter and two childrenMr. and Mrs. Daniel Fahler and three childrenMrs. Jacob Deaner), Levi, and Lydia (Mrs. Isaac Clay)Mr. and Mrs. Jacob Krieser and two childrenMr. and Mrs. Christian Kleinfelter Jr. and two childrenMrs. Catherine Gephardt and childrenMrs. Uriah MyersMr. and Mrs. Jacob Short, sons Josiah and Samuel and Jacob’s mother JulianMr. and Mrs. John Firestone Mr. and Mrs. Michael Hawk Mr. and Mrs. John Waggoner Mr. and Mrs. Daniel Kleinfelter, daughters Rebecca and Bina who died ten days after they landed of cholera.”The Short family settled in the Village of Homer where Jacob took up shoemaking once again. After eight years however he abandoned the trade and became a farmer NOTEREF _Ref292521395 \f \h 1.At the start of the Civil War Jacob enlisted as a private on 30 Dec 1861 in the 64th Union Infantry but was categorized a deserter on 07 Jan 1862 for not reporting for duty – only one week after enlisting. No record was found of repercussions or charges being filed.The entire Short family moved to Grundy, IA in 1868 and continued farming. Jacob had a farm next to his oldest son Josiah and wife. Iowa unfortunately did not suit Jacob and Lucetta and they moved the family back to Troy Grove, IL to stay in 1871. NOTEREF _Ref292521395 \f \h 1Back in Troy Grove he returned once again to shoemaking and taught two of his sons the trade.He is buried with many of his family members in Troy Grove Cemetery.,,Lucetta lived until 1904 and resided with her son Augustus in Troy Grove until her death. Skiles in Homer, IL shows Lincoln Short to be the son of Jacob Short and Lucetta Klinefelter NOTEREF _Ref293331328 \f \h 51.1896 Obituary of Jacob Short shows his son Lincoln attended the funeral NOTEREF _Ref293331381 \f \h 15.1939 Missouri Death Certificate of Abraham Lincoln Short names Jacob Short as his father NOTEREF _Ref292539597 \f \h 50.Notes for Abraham Lincoln Short:“Linc” (as he liked to be called) struggled as a laborer in his early years. For some reason he did not take up his fathers trade of boot making. He had little formal education so he taught himself to read and write (which was quite an accomplishment in those days) but quality work was hard to find. He moved to an Iowa farm with the rest of the family in 1868, NOTEREF _Ref292521395 \f \h 1, but they returned to Troy Grove, IL in 1871 NOTEREF _Ref292521395 \f \h 1. There he worked odd jobs and became a competent carpenter and cabinetmaker. Late in the 1870’s he moved in with his future father-in-law James Spires Skiles and worked as a laborer. He fell in love with Mr. Skiles daughter Carrie Jane and married her in 1883 NOTEREF _Ref293331328 \f \h 51. A few years later he returned to Iowa where he rented a farm and had three children.Some time before 1910 he moved his family to Smithton Township, Pettis, Missouri where he bought a house and worked in town as a carpenter.Lincoln moved in with his daughter Emma (Looney) in Smithton shortly after his wife Carrie died in 1919. He married Almeda Alice Ralf NOTEREF _Ref292539993 \f \h 53 a year later and they remained in Sedalia until his death in 1939. While in Sedalia he worked once again as a carpenter and cabinetmaker. NOTEREF _Ref293407621 \f \h 661900 US Federal Census lists Lincoln Short and Carrie Short as the parents of James Short who was born Sep 1890.1910 US Federal Census Lists Abraham L Short and Carrie Short as the parents of James Short who was born abt. 1891.Notes for James Roy Short:James Roy Short, my grandfather, preferred to be called Roy. He grew up on an Iowa farm his father Lincoln had rented NOTEREF _Ref293640850 \f \h 57. They worked hard to make a living on the land, but they gave up on farming and moved to Smithton, Missouri around 1905 NOTEREF _Ref293641928 \f \h 58. I searched the Pettis County Land records but could not locate deed transfers to Abraham Short about that time even though the 1910 Census shows he owned his home in Smithton NOTEREF _Ref293641928 \f \h 58. James Roy married Mary Sewell in February 2012 NOTEREF _Ref293643307 \f \h 82 in Smithton and quickly had their first baby, Russell, in December of that year. My father, Roy Wayne Short, Sr. was born in Saint Joseph, MO in 1914 NOTEREF _Ref292637897 \f \h 106, about 150 miles from Smithton. In St. Joseph, James Roy was a streetcar conductor per my father’s birth certificate NOTEREF _Ref292637897 \f \h 106 and by 1917, he had moved again to Princeton, Kansas. He registered there for the WWI Draft. On the draft registration card he requested a deferment due to family dependencies and listed his occupation as a Telephone Operator for the Princeton Telephone Company. Circa 1916 - Back – Mary Sewell and James Short. Front – Russell and Roy Short, Sr.We pick him up again in 1920 in Kansas City, MO working as a Mechanic for a motorcar company. Sometime between 1920 and 1925, James Roy and Mary (Sewell) Short were divorced. Mary appears in the 1925 Kansas State Census with sons Roy and Russell and is listed as “Head”. James Roy is gone.Mary is still in Kansas City in 1930, but had remarried to Henry Elmer Lyerla. I could not find James Roy Short in census records for 1925 or 1930. I do know that he was still living in Kansas City in 1930 because he remarried that year to Alma Ellen Powell on January 28th. at the Frederick Hotel. They were still in Kansas City for the 1932 City Directory, but in 1934 he divorced Alma Powell and moved to Chicago, IL where he was listed in the Chicago phone book. He married Marion Smith January 4, 1936 in Chicago with whom he remained married until his death.In the 1940 census, James and Marion still resided in Chicago where he was listed as a house painter. In 1945 he and Marion purchased my childhood home on the south side of Chicago. My father needed an inexpensive place to live near the commuter train station, so his father James Roy offered him low rent in his new house. Although my family continued to live there until the mid fifties, James Roy only owned the home until 1947 when sold it and returned to Smithton, MO.James Roy and Marion lived in Smithton, Missouri until his death on 13 Oct 1955 NOTEREF _Ref293648510 \f \h 81. He is buried in the Smithton Cemetery among other Shorts, including his father Abraham Lincoln Short, and mother Carrie.In a telephone interview with my sister Mary Nadine Short NOTEREF _Ref293648871 \f \h 99, she disclosed more about the personal side of James Roy. She is six years older than me and knew him when she was a little girl. She tells me he was an unfriendly man who paid little or no attention to his son Roy or grandchildren even though they lived in the same house. He was described as mean and was an alcoholic his entire adult life. This explains his numerous marriages and divorces. As the above timeline suggests, he was unable to hold down a job and was forced to move regularly. James Roy Short and Mary S Sewell had the following children:i.
